Across the Board: Xinchen Wang

ChemSusChem. 2018 Jan 10;11(1):327-329. doi: 10.1002/cssc.201702348. Epub 2018 Jan 9.

Abstract

In this series of articles, the board members of ChemSusChem discuss recent research that they consider of exceptional quality and importance for sustainability. In this entry, Prof. Xinchen Wang discusses the investigations of a printable Z-scheme system for photocatalytic water splitting by the pioneer, Prof. Kazunari Domen, who has been constantly contributing to this field for about 40 years. The recent achievement of an overall water splitting system has exceeded the solar-to-hydrogen energy efficiency of 1% by integrating efficient hydrogen and oxygen evolution photocatalysts with charge-transport channel.
